Conservatories

Conservatories have long been used to create greenhouses and sunrooms but today, conservatories can be used for a range of different things. From dining rooms to play areas for kids they can be an amazing addition to your home and enable you to enjoy the outdoors all year round!

They can also be used for parties, since they provide a stunning view and plenty of natural light. You can add the dining table and chairs, or even a fireplace to give it that extra special touch!

A conservatory can be fitted with energy efficient glass to cut down on heating bills. The latest technology is glasses that are filled with argon to offer exceptional insulation and soundproofing. They also have self-tinting glass that gets darker in the summer, but lighten up at night when the temperature rises.

There are a lot of options to ensure that your conservatory is warm in colder weather, including portable electric heaters and draught proofing. The latter is crucial to prevent heat loss from the room.

A solid roof could also be put on the conservatory. This will make the space more energy efficient and make it appear more natural extension of your home.

Switches

Switches connect hardware like servers and printers to a network. They operate at the OSI model's layer 2 or data link layer. They allow many connected devices to communicate and share information.

A switch uses MAC addresses (Media Access Control) to forward information between devices on networks. When a device transmits data frames to another device, the switch's internal MAC table is used to determine the port the data should be transmitted to. If the MAC address isn't in the table, the frame is broadcast to all ports that the switch has.

The ability to filter data based on MAC addresses allows the switch to better use its resources and network bandwidth, while also maintaining a more streamlined flow of data in the network. Additionally, switches can help manage the number of broadcast domains that are on networks, which can reduce the amount of network traffic that is unnecessary.

There are numerous options for network switches that are able to be used at home as well as in the office. They differ in their capabilities as well as costs as well as the network speed they support.

Unmanaged switches are a typical and affordable type of switch. They are often used in small and home networks. They plug into the wired or wireless network and automatically configure their task without having to be monitored or configured.

Managed switches are often seen in companies and large enterprises, with more features than unmanaged switches. They can be configured with command-line interfaces, and also include SNMP agents for monitoring and troubleshooting problems with networks.


Boilers

Boilers are a crucial part of a home's heating system. They make use of a variety of fuels, such as electricity, gas, and oil, to heat the water that is then transferred through a network of pipes that connect to radiators within your home.

There are a myriad of boilers to choose from which is why it's crucial to select one that best meets your needs and the style of your home. Most popular are gas-fired boilers that can be powered by propane or natural gas.

The most important thing to take into consideration when selecting a boiler is its performance level. It should be able convert the fuel that you purchase into usable heat over the course of an entire year. This is shown in the Annual Fuel Utilization Efficiency, also known as AFUE number.

Another thing to keep in mind is the difference between high-pressure and low-pressure units. In residential applications low-pressure units are the preferred choice, as they do not exceed 160 psig.

It is important to check the system controls of your boiler are functioning properly. These controls let you control the fuel/air mixtures, internal pressur, ignition, and water temperature.

These controls are a vital part of your boiler's safety system. They aid to keep the water at safe temperatures and prevent uncontrolled steam from getting to dangerous levels.
